Opening Scorecard Objects To open a scorecard object: 1. Open or edit the scorecard that contains the object. For information, see Opening or Editing Scorecards . 2. To open: ■ An objective, double-click it in the in the Strategy pane . Scorecard editor: Objective Details tab is displayed. ■ An initiative, double-click it in the Initiatives pane . The Scorecard editor: Initiative Details tab is displayed. ■ A view for example, a Strategy Map, a mission, a vision, or a KPI watchlist, double-click it in the Scorecard Documents pane . Depending on the object you double-clicked, one of the following tabs is displayed: – Scorecard editor: Cause Effect Map tab – Scorecard editor: Custom View tab – Scorecard editor: Strategy Map tab – Scorecard editor: Strategy Tree tab – Scorecard editor: KPI Watchlist tab – Scorecard editor: Mission tab – Scorecard editor: Vision tab ■ A perspective, double-click it in the Perspectives pane . The Scorecard editor: Perspective tab is displayed. ■ A KPI double-click it in the: – Strategy pane or the Initiatives pane . The Scorecard editor: KPI Details tab is displayed. – Catalog pane for Scorecard . The Scorecard editor: KPI tab is displayed. Alternatively, you can select the object and click the Open button on the tab toolbar or right-click the initiative or objective and select the Open option. Scorecarding 12-31 Viewing Overview Information You can view summary information for initiatives, objectives, or KPIs. To view overview information: 1. Open or edit the scorecard. For information, see Opening or Editing Scorecards . The Scorecard editor: Overview tab is displayed. It shows summary information for the root objective, which represents the entity that you are scorecarding, that is, the entire organization or a department. 2. To show summary information for: ■ A KPI, in the Initiatives pane or in the Strategy pane , click the KPI. ■ An initiative, in the Initiatives pane , click the initiative. ■ An objective, in the Strategy pane , click the objective. Editing Scorecard Objects You can edit scorecard objects in the Scorecard editor . You also can edit scorecard objects from the Catalog page . For information, see Managing Objects in the Oracle BI Presentation Catalog . To edit a scorecard object in the Scorecard editor: 1. Edit the scorecard that contains the scorecard object that you want to edit. For information, see Opening or Editing Scorecards . 2. Double-click the object. For example, to edit an objective, double-click it in the Strategy pane , or, to edit a strategy map, double-click it in the Scorecard Documents pane . Note, for a strategy tree, you can edit only the details of a strategy tree, not the diagram. 3. Make your changes.4. Click Save.
